Ray's Story
After high school, Ray joined the U.S. Air Force and worked as a Inflight Refueling System Repairman on KC-135 tankers and B-52 Bombers for 4 years and 9 months at Castle AFB in Merced, CA and at Travis AFB in Fairfield, CA. While in the Air Force, Ray was sent TDY to Alaska, Japan, Hawaii, Guam, Thailand, Okinawa, Texas, Nevada and Kansas. After the Air Force, Ray went to work in Japan at Misawa Air Force Base as a civilian aircraft mechanic for 1 year for the Dynalectron Corporation out of Fort Worth, Texas. After returning from Japan, Ray worked as a flower grower, growing, selling and shipping 7 acres of Chrysanthemums for Takahashi Farms out of greenhouses in Carpinteria, CA. Ray sold for Ball for 3 years, and then represented the Vaughan Jacklin Corperation out of Downers Grove, IL for 9 years and currently represents Mid Atlantic Plant Company out of Wilmington, Deleware for 32 years. Ray traveled to Florida, Ohio, Oregon, Washington, Hawaii, Guatemala, Costa Rica, Honduras, Puerto Rico and the Dominican Republic to visit his suppliers during his work as a plant broker. Ray lives in Southern California, and is self employed as a horticultural broker selling starter plants for use in landscaping, house plants and cut flowers to wholesale nurseries. Ray used to go on the road from Paso Robles to San Diego and also to Arizona and Hawaii for over 20 years but has been working from home since 1993. Ray is 73 years old and is planning on retiring on January 1, 2017.
